运动状态下磁场模量修正技术研究

摘    要:考虑到现有三轴磁通门传感器的修正存在方法复杂、对设备要求较高、效果不佳等问题.根据三轴磁通门传感器是由于三轴不正交、灵敏度不一致和零点偏移所引起的误差进行分析和理论计算,提出了三轴磁通门传感器修正模型并运用奇异值分解和单纯型法进行实验.实验结果表明,该方法能够简单、有效的对磁场模量进行修正,能够广泛的应用于三轴磁通门传感器静态和动态的总模量修正.

关 键 词:三轴磁通门传感器  误差修正  奇异值分解  单纯形

Research on calibration of magnetic modulus in the motion state

Abstract:Considering existing correction method for the triaxial flux-gate sensor it has a series of problems,such as complicated method,high precise equipment is needed,poor effect and so on.We make a careful analysis and calculation of measure error in triaxial flux-gate sensor caused by non-orthogonality,different sensitivity between three axes and zero-shift.And we put forward a three axis flux-gate sensor correction model,as well as proposed a calibration method based on singular value decomposition and the simplex method.The experimental results show that the method is simple and effective,and it can be widely applied to the correction of three-axis flux-gate sensor total static and dynamic modulus correction.
Keywords:three-axis fluxgate magnetometers  calibration  SVD  simplex method
